Czech construction industry grows continuously

by Property Forum
Construction production in the Czech Republic has increased by 17.1% year-on-year, and has been higher by 2.3% month-on-month, according to the Czech Statistics Office's report of August 2025 figures. The market is mostly driven by infrastructure construction.

FDI in Romanian real estate triples in past decade

by Property Forum
Foreign direct investments (FDI) in Romania's real estate and construction sector more than tripled between 2014 and 2024, increasing by €15.1 billion to reach €21.6 billion by the end of last year. The sector's share of total FDI stock rose from 10.6% to 17.3%, according to National Bank of Romania (BNR) data analyzed by Cushman & Wakefield Echinox.

Nhood partners with Reuben Brothers for major mixed-use project in Timișoara

by Property Forum
Nhood Romania has announced a partnership with Reuben Brothers to transform the former Solventul industrial platform in Timisoara. The 45-hectare site, with a history dating back to 1869, will be converted into a primarily residential area with integrated retail, office, service, and public amenities.

Expo 2027 drives Serbian non-residential construction

by Property Forum
Overall construction output in Serbia is expected to decline this year, primarily due to the slowdown in civil engineering as several road and railway projects were completed last year. By contrast, non-residential construction has entered a new growth cycle driven by investments connected to hosting Expo 2027 in Belgrade.
